Eminent Domain Glossary

Just Compensation

The fair market value payment that property owners must receive when their property is taken by Eminent Domain. This amount is based on professional appraisals and reflects what the property would sell for in an open market transaction.

Condemnation

The legal process by which Eminent Domain authority is exercised to acquire private property for public use. Condemnation proceedings include notice, valuation, negotiations, and potentially court proceedings.

Public Use

The intended use of the property taken, which must benefit the public such as roads, schools, utilities, or other community infrastructure projects that serve the general population.

Appraisal

An independent professional assessment of the property’s value to determine the amount of compensation owed to the owner. Multiple appraisals may be used to establish fair market value.

Compensation in Eminent Domain is typically based on the property’s fair market value as determined by professional appraisals. The amount considers factors such as current use, location, market conditions, and potential future value. Sometimes, additional damages related to loss of business, relocation costs, or severing damages may also be included. Property owners have the right to review and challenge these valuations to seek just compensation that truly reflects their property’s worth and any related losses caused by the taking.

No, property owners are not obligated to accept the first offer made by the government. Many offers are starting points in negotiations and can be improved with legal assistance and proper documentation of property value. It’s important to carefully review offers and consider all options before agreeing to any settlement. If negotiations do not yield fair compensation, property owners can pursue legal remedies to challenge the offer and seek additional compensation through appraisal testimony and litigation.

The length of Eminent Domain proceedings varies widely depending on the complexity of the case and the willingness of parties to negotiate mutually acceptable terms. It can range from a few months for straightforward cases to several years if litigation is required to resolve disputes. If a property owner refuses to sell, the government may proceed with legal condemnation to acquire the property despite opposition using court proceedings. However, owners retain rights to fair compensation, legal challenge of valuations, and representation in court proceedings. Refusal can sometimes lead to litigation to ensure proper valuation and terms that protect your interests. In some cases, alternatives such as easements, land swaps, partial acquisitions, or voluntary sales can be negotiated instead of full property taking. Legal counsel can assist in exploring these options to minimize impact on property owners while meeting public needs. Our firm works to identify alternatives that serve public interests while protecting client interests. These creative solutions can sometimes preserve property use, reduce relocation burdens, or result in better financial outcomes than standard condemnation proceedings.

Property owners have the right to be informed of Eminent Domain actions, receive just compensation reflecting fair market value, negotiate offers with government entities, and pursue legal challenges if warranted. They may also have rights to relocation assistance, business loss damages, or severance damages when applicable.
